Subject: Memtrace cut-over complete

Team,

Cut-over to Memtrace v2 for GPU memory profiling finished last night. Old v1 agents are disabled; any tickets referencing v1 dashboards should be closed as resolved-by-migration. Sampling overhead is now under 2% and allocation traces include kernel names. Known gap: profiles older than 30 days were not migrated. Point customers at the v2 docs for setup questions. For reference when troubleshooting, the agent now runs with the following configuration.

settings of bagaf-bawip:
[aldax]
port = 5000
region = south-4
host = aldax.brasklabs.corp
team = brivan
timeout_ms = 2000
retries = 2

Subject: Pedalshift cut-over complete

Team — the rebalancing tool for the Corvane bike-share network is now fully on the new dispatcher. Truck assignments, dock-fullness scoring, and the overnight sweep all moved cleanly; the old scheduler is retired but its data is archived for ninety days. Future maintainers should note the dispatcher is configured entirely through the values reproduced below.

service settings:
[istael]
team = gilath
access_code = ac_468cdf
owner = casdor.gilox
host = istael.kelviforge.internal
port = 5432
peer = quenwyn.braskworks.corp
salt = 6678df32
pin = 7400

**Action item:** During the Marrowfield incident, the on-call engineer could not edit the outage banner on the Tanglewick wiki because role-based access restricted banner edits to the Docs Guild group. We have added the on-call rotation to that group, but membership syncs only hourly. If you hit a permission wall mid-incident, use the break-glass role instead. The request procedure is documented on the internal page below.

runbook for tagug-hafog: https://jira.lumiclabs.internal/projects/pages/pages/9773c0d8

# Service Accounts: String Extraction

The `extract-i18n` script pulls translatable strings from all Bramblewick repos and pushes them to the Glossa service. It runs under the `i18n-extractor` service account. Do not run it under your personal account; Glossa rate-limits individual users aggressively. The account has write access to the staging catalog only. Set the token in your shell before invoking the script. The current staging token is below.

API key for kahap-kafog: zpat15_6qzxZ7YR8aDwjmp